WHY CHIROPRACTIC CARE DURING
PREGNANCY?
During this special time, a woman’s body experiences many rapid changes and adaptations.

Specific, gentle chiropractic techniques can assist a woman in detecting and removing any undue stress, particularly in her pelvic bones, muscles and ligaments. If the pelvis is out of balance in any way, these ligaments become torqued and twisted, causing constraint to the uterus. This constraint limits the potential space for the developing baby.
In the last few weeks of gestation, even if the baby is in the desirable head down position, uterine constraint can still affect a baby’s head from moving into the ideal presentation for birthing. The head may be slightly tilted to one side or in a posterior position…..
If the baby’s position is even slightly off during birth it may slow down labour and/or add pain and distress to both the mother and her baby.
Published studies have indicated that chiropractic care during pregnancy reduces labour time and helps the uterus contract in an efficient manner.
Chiropractic care assists a woman to feel more at ease in her body, decreases stress and develops trust and body awareness, so essential for a natural delivery.

The Webster Technique, in use since the 1970’s is a:
“ specific chiropractic analysis and adjustment that reduces interference to the nerve system, facilitates balance in the pelvic and abdominal muscles and ligaments, which in turn reduces constraint to the woman’s
uterus allowing the baby to get into the best possible position for birth” ICPA
The Webster Technique involves analysis of the relationship between the bones of the pelvis, and correction of aberrant biomechanics through the use of a light force chiropractic adjustment of the sacrum. It also involves analysis and release of specific uterine ligament tension or spasm. This relieves the musculoskeletal causes of intrauterine constraint that may lead to medical intervention, including cesarean, and has been shown to be 70-90% effective in turning breech babies. At no stage does the chiropractor attempt to physically change the position of the baby.
